The Best Vegan Sources of Vitamin B12 and Why You Need Them

Introduction: The Vital Role of Vitamin B12

Vitamin B12, a crucial nutrient for nerve function, DNA production, and red blood cell development, is often a point of concern in vegan diets. Understanding the importance of B12 and where to find vegan-friendly sources is essential for maintaining optimal health and energy levels.

Why Vitamin B12 is Crucial for Vegans

B12 deficiency can lead to anemia, fatigue, and nervous system damage. For vegans, obtaining enough B12 is particularly important as it’s predominantly found in animal products. However, with the right knowledge and resources, maintaining adequate B12 levels on a plant-based diet is entirely achievable.

Top Vegan Sources of Vitamin B12

  1. Fortified Foods: Many plant-based milks, breakfast cereals, and nutritional yeasts are fortified with B12. Incorporating these into your daily meals ensures a steady intake.
  2. Supplements: B12 supplements are a direct and effective way to meet your needs. They’re available in various forms, including tablets, injections, and sublingual sprays.
  3. Algae Products: Certain algae, like nori and spirulina, contain B12, though they should not be solely relied upon. Always pair with other reliable sources.
  4. Tempeh and Fermented Foods: While not all fermented foods provide B12, some, like tempeh, may offer small amounts. However, consistency and quantity can vary, so use these as complementary sources.

Integrating B12 into Your Vegan Diet

Incorporating B12 into a vegan diet can be simple and delicious. Start your day with a bowl of fortified cereal, enjoy a tempeh stir-fry for lunch, and sprinkle nutritional yeast on your dinner dishes. Regularly monitor your B12 levels through blood tests to ensure you’re meeting your dietary needs.

The Broader Health Picture

Beyond preventing deficiency, adequate B12 levels support cardiovascular health by regulating homocysteine levels, enhance mood and cognitive function, and contribute to overall well-being. It’s not just about avoiding negatives but promoting a vibrant, energetic life.
